EVALUATION OF A FULLY AUTOMATED AI TOOL FOR EMBRYO RANKING

About this trial

This study aims to investigate whether embryo ranking by a fully automated AI tool (iDAScore) results in a similar transfer-to-pregnancy compared to manual embryo ranking by an embryologist. IVF patients who are planned for a freeze-all approach (where all usable embryos are frozen and transferred in later transfer cycles) will be allocated to either the control (ranking by embryologist) or intervention arm (ranking by iDAScore). The frozen embryos will be warmed and transferred one by one, according to their assigned rank. We want to see if the average number of embryo transfers that is needed to achieve a clinical pregnancy (transfer-to-pregnancy) is similar in both groups.

Eligibility criteria

Qualifiers

patients undergoing an ICSI/IVF treatment (with donor or own oocytes) that are planned for a 'freeze-all' strategy on day 5

all types of sperm samples (ejaculated or testicular, fresh or frozen, partner or donor origin)

Minimum 8 follicles (≥ 12 mm) on last follicular measurement before oocyte retrieval

18 ≤ Age ≤ 42 years

Disqualifiers

Embassy patients

Use of frozen oocytes

In vitro maturation (IVM) cycles

Pre-implantation genetic Testing (PGT) cycles
